Fishstick Surfboards is a project created by Bob Ree, a surfer and designer based in Toronto. Growing up in B.C., Bob was a typical youth who got really in to board sports: skate, snow, wind, and of course, surf (the ultimate). After residing in relative bliss in Oregon for a few years, Bob's girlfriend convinced him to move to Ontario in 2000, where he was simultaneously shocked and delighted to find surfing on the Great Lakes... whoa... who knew? Like those who pioneered lakesurfing years before, he was incredibly stoked when he started riding freshwater waves. But he also discovered that quality surfboards were hard to find locally, and the boards that were available were not the best shapes for lake conditions. In response, Bob started making his own boards, an obsession which has evolved in to Fishstick Surfboards... and the evolution continues.
